Watson Creek Fire Rehabilitation Project- In-stream Rehabilitation

Fremont-Winema National Forest Lake, Oregon Fremont-Winema National Forest All Units

The proposed work is rehabilitation work related to the Watson Creek Fire. The proposal includes in-stream tree placement and repair of fences to protect riparian areas from grazing. Also included is the felling of Danger and Hazard Trees near fence.

Location

The specific legal descriptions for the proposed in-stream habitat improvement projects are: NF Sprague Restoration T34S, R16E, Sec. 20, 21 and 28 and Elder Creek Restoration T35S, Rl7E, Sec. 25.
